FAQs about Karl August a Neighborhood Hotel
What time is check in?
Check in time is 15:00 based on the hotel's local time. Early check in may be available if requested at the front desk on the day of check-in.
What time is check out?
Check out time is 11:00 based on the hotel's local time. Late check out may be available if requested at the front desk during your stay.
How many rooms does Karl August a Neighborhood Hotel have?
There are 120 sleeping rooms in the hotel.

What parking is available at Karl August a Neighborhood Hotel?
From Augustinerstraße you can drive directly into the car park at Augustinerhof. Here you’ll be able to leave your vehicle right beneath our hotel, in the centre of Nuremberg, at a reduced price for 18 € / 24 h.
